General US Season Drop Off Dates Spoiler
Playing with a side project, and trying to determine the start dates for all of the US seasons, 1 through 13.
Any additional info that I've missed would be cool to try and more accurately determine these. I've assume references to thanksgiving were for the US holiday.
I've tried to keep spoilers to a minimum.
- S01 - 22 Oct 2014
- S02 - Mid-Aug or mid-Sep 2015
- S03 - late summer or autumn
- S04 - 21 Oct 2016
- S05 - Sep 2017?
- S06 - 10 Sep 2018
- S07 - 18 Sep 2019
- S08 - 17 Sep 2020
- S09 - 18 Sep 2021
- S10 - 2 Sep 2022
- S11 - 7 Sep 2023
- S12 - autumn (late April / early May)
- S13 - 6 or 8 Sep 2025
Season 01 (2014)
I've seen estimates of Nov to Dec, but these seem wrong.
E04 If anyone knows Mitch or their social media, on day 6 they noted:
It's my little girl's birthday. She turns four years old today.
Two references to Thanksgiving that fell on 27 Nov.
E07 - 18:02 (Day 25)
I don't want to spend [bleep] Christmas out here. I want to spend it with the people I care about. Or even [bleep] Thanksgiving.
E09 (Day 42 - E10 if you include the special).
(voiceover) I think tomorrow is, like, Thanksgiving.
So these suggest Oct, and the second would place the drop-off on 17 Oct.
However E10, a contestant shows off the stick they were tracking days and stated
First thing every morning I'd get up, take my kukri, and I just lived to put a new notch in it. Each one represents overcoming something every day, and I know that [one] was October 22nd.
Based on wind patterns off the coast of Solander Island, a drop date of 21/22 Oct seems to be the closest match. Poor weather data recorded at Quatsino to compare.
So the drop date is likely 22 Oct.

Season 11 (2023)
E04 - Day 12 Timber
Happy birthday, Elliot.
E11 - Day 74 William
It is my boy's birthday.
Based on the sunrise/sunset seemed like a good way, but the low sun angle and long twilight makes these hard to pin-point exact solar time, and it relies on the captions to be accurate.
- Day one: sunset before 10:49pm 40F - after 27 Aug
- Day two: sunrise after 6:42am - after 22 Aug
- Day 18: sunrise after 7:47am - after 8 Sep
- Day 29: sunrise after 9:14am 33F - after 2 Oct
- Day 71: sunrise around 11:01am - around 1 Nov
- Day 76: sun still up at 3:17 - before 4 Dec
Unsourced Wikipedia reference suggesting the 18th Sep
However, the best indicator seems to be the first snow. At Inuvik, 3 cm was recorded 8 Oct that lasted for a couple days, before more snow 11 Oct that stayed around. This seems to match the snow seen on the show. First snow starts afternoon day 31, decent amount morning day 32.
Snow readings are apparently done early in the morning, so that suggests a start date of 7 Sep.
Side-note: The main event day (Moose) suggested it was 58F, which is a couple of degrees hotter than the actual max that day. If they were taking the temps at base camp, these were likely slightly hotter than those taken in a weather station that would be in an instrument shelter.
Season 12 (2024)
An autumn start would point to late May / early June.
Family situation: Death of a family member (May 23, 2024) before the contestant made it home. Without any delays for re-feeding or flight booking, day 15 + 1 day travel places the drop date on or before 7 May.
Drop date unknown
Season 13 (2025)
No nets allowed for the first 10 days. This matches the Peel and Husky Channels closures between August 7 - September 15 (inclusive).
This suggests a drop date of 6 Sep
First snow was seen during the first med check on day 21. This only lasted a few days, matching the snowfall recorded at Inuvik on the 28 Sep.
Drop date 8 Sep
I'm leaning towards the weather records being more accurate estimate, but with 80 km from the weather station, there could potentially have been different snow falls. The temperature spike that should happen on this weeks episode should determine the correct date. I've got the two days above 50F happening on day 31 and 32 based on the first snow date.

S13 spoilage guaranteed Spoiler
Spoiler alert!
Ziga moose will spoil, in my opinion.
And I'm not saying that because of preview, but because what we saw in the second to last episode.
Let me start by saying I'm not a professional survivalist. I'm not even a hunter. But I worked with meat - I worked with frozing big amounts of meat.
What he did is baffling. He put them in big chunks (!) in one place (!) and isolated them (!). Weather is not the best for preservation yet, but let me tell you: if it would be constant -7C, this meat would still spoil. I had meat spoil in -18C profesional freezer just because it was too big of a piece! And it wasn't that big.
The only thing that can save my boy Ziga is if edit showed him just stashing it there for a moment, and he went straight to smoking or cutting it in very small pieces. Unfortunately, I don't think that's the case 🫣
